About the Photographer

I am a self taught photographer and I take photographs of the things I like such as music, nature and travel. My earliest interests in photography correspond with my love of music. As a teenager I attended hundreds of concerts and I documented these events.

I had my first photographs published in several entertainment papers. Concert Scene, Spotlight and St. Louis Music News. I photographed the heavy metal group Grim Reaper at Mississippi Nights and these photographs can be seen on the back album cover “See You In Hell”.

I also have an interest in nature and animals and spend much of my time out of doors. My photographs of nature reflect my vision of nature as art. The Lone Elk Park collection covers eight months shooting the wildlife. Some of these photographs can be seen in a permanent display at the park’s Visitors Center and on their web-page is an 80 image slide show.

I love to travel and explore new places and my photographs chronicle my adventures in urban environments and international sites. My first trip to India was in 2004 where I shot street scenes. I returned to India in 2007 and concentrated on portraits.
